*Please note that this fast-cure resin is perfect for resin casting, but might not work well for coating tumblers.*

  • Crystal clear and clean, this resin shows off all of the color and detail of whatever you are creating without anything getting in the way, resisting yellowing as time wears on.
  • Odorless and free of VOCs, it is pleasant to work with and won't leave you with a headache by the time it dries.
  • Self-leveling capabilities make it even easier to manipulate into the proper shape.  

SPECIFICATION:

  • · 16 OZ (8+8 OZ)  · Mixing Ratio A: B=1:1(By Volume) 
  • · 32 OZ (16+16 OZ)  · Mixing Ratio A: B=1:1(By Volume) 
  • 43Pcs Resin Kit: 3 silicone measuring cups(100ml), 5 mixing cups, 5 transfer pipettes,10 stir sticks, 10 finger cots.

✔️ 30 Minute Working Time
✔️ 90% cured in 10-12 Hours, 24hrs to hard finish and 2-3 days for full cure
✔️ 1:1 Mixing Ratio by Volume
✔️ High Gloss Finish
✔️ No VOC
✔️ Self-Leveling
✔️ Ultra-Clear
